About University of Denver
The University of Denver provides a comprehensive educational experience that combines liberal arts foundations with strong professional programs, creating a balanced and career-oriented academic environment. At the University of Denver, students benefit from a flexible curriculum that encourages interdisciplinary learning while also offering specialized pathways in fields such as business, international studies, and technology. The quarter system at the University of Denver allows students to take a wider range of courses, enhancing academic exploration. Located in a major urban center, the University of Denver offers access to internships, industry connections, and networking opportunities that significantly enhance career prospects. The university places a strong emphasis on global engagement, with many students participating in study abroad programs and international research initiatives. Career outcomes from the University of Denver are supported by strong industry partnerships and a proactive career services network, particularly in consulting, finance, and international relations. The campus culture at the University of Denver is dynamic and diverse, making it an attractive option for students seeking both academic flexibility and professional advancement.
